Position Summary

The Director, Product Development is a senior leadership position that defines and delivers the product vision, strategy, and roadmap, leading a team that is responsible for the launch of new, and enhancement of existing products and services. This position leads the Product Development team which is responsible for preparing product strategy recommendations, providing expert consultation, and performing assessments and analyses supporting corporate priorities, market strategies, product strategies and product launches. This is a multi-faceted position that requires strong interpersonal communication skills and the ability to work across teams delivering results in a fast-paced environment. The successful individual will possess the ability to solve business challenges with technology while establishing long-term solutions to improve the quality and delivery of LanguageLine’s products and services.
